În 2026, un arhitectura cazinoului cu mai mulți chiriași este esențial pentru scalarea platformelor de iGaming la diferite mărci, regiuni și valute fără a vă afecta sistemul.

Majoritatea operatorilor nu dau faliment din cauza creșterii - dau faliment pentru că sistemele lor nu au fost construite pentru asta.

Lansarea unui singur brand este ușoară.
Scalarea pe mai multe piețe este locul unde arhitectura este testată.


Prezentare generală a arhitecturii multi-tenant

  • Un singur backend care deservește mai multe mărci
  • Infrastructură partajată cu date izolate
  • Configurații specifice chiriașului
  • Actualizări centralizate și securitate

Ce este un sistem de cazinou cu mai mulți chiriași?

O configurație multi-tenant permite unui singur backend să suporte mai multe mărci independente.

Fiecare chiriaș are:

  • Frontend propriu
  • Configurații unice
  • Reguli regionale de conformitate
  • Bază separată de jucători

În timpul partajării:

  • Infrastructură
  • API-uri
  • Logica de bază

🖼️ Imagine: Prezentare generală a arhitecturii

Alt: Diagrama arhitecturii unui cazinou cu mai mulți chiriași, cu backend partajat și chiriași izolați


De ce contează arhitectura multi-tenant

Ecosistemul iGaming include:

  • Tranzacții în timp real
  • Furnizori multipli
  • Reglementări regionale
  • Concurență ridicată

Acest model permite:

  • Lansări mai rapide
  • Costuri mai mici
  • Securitate consistentă
  • Actualizări centralizate

Referințe de ieșire:


Calea greșită: scalare prin copiere-lipire

Mulți operatori încă:

  • Clonează backend-uri
  • Baze de date duplicate
  • Implementează per marcă

Probleme:

  • Complexitatea întreținerii
  • Lacune de securitate
  • Costuri mai mari
  • Actualizări lente

Scalarea în acest mod multiplică riscul - nu creșterea.


Abordarea corectă: Principiile de proiectare a sistemului

Fundația corectă este:

Sistem partajat + date izolate + configurare flexibilă


1. Izolarea chiriașilor

Izolarea este esențială.

Metode:

  • ID-ul chiriașului în fiecare solicitare
  • Interogări cu scop
  • Separare la nivel de rând

Avansat:

  • Bază de date separată pentru fiecare chiriaș
  • Bază de date partajată partiționată

Regulă: Niciodată nu se intersectează datele.


2. Stratul de configurare

Acest lucru permite flexibilitate între mărci.

Fiecare chiriaș poate controla:

  • Valută
  • Bonusuri
  • Acces la jocuri
  • Setări de risc

Implementare:

  • Servicii de configurare dinamică
  • Steaguri de caracteristici

👉 Legătură internă: /igaming-config-management


3. Designul sistemului de portofel

Un punct comun de defecțiune.

Cerințe:

  • Solduri conștiente de chiriaș
  • Izolarea monedei
  • Etichetarea tranzacțiilor

Risc:

Logică de portofel partajat fără context de chiriaș.

👉 Link intern: /wallet-architecture-guide


🖼️ Imagine: Fluxul portofelului

Alt: sistem de portofel pentru cazinouri cu mai mulți chiriași, cu solduri și tranzacții specifice fiecărui chiriaș


4. Nivelul de integrare a furnizorilor

Fiecare chiriaș interacționează diferit cu furnizorii.

Soluţie:

  • Stratul de integrare abstractă
  • Rutare bazată pe chiriași

👉 Link intern: /game-provider-integration


5. Autentificare și segmentare a utilizatorilor

Fiecare chiriaș trebuie să izoleze utilizatorii.

Cerințe:

  • ID-uri de utilizator în domeniul chiriașului
  • Sisteme de autentificare independente
  • Controale puternice ale accesului

6. Conformitate și reguli regionale

Fiecare piață are reglementări diferite.

Configurați per chiriaș:

  • Reguli KYC
  • Limite de pariere
  • Stocarea datelor

Referință de ieșire:


7. Strategia de infrastructură

Stivă recomandată:

  • Microservicii
  • Containerizare (Docker)
  • Orchestrație (Kubernetes)
  • Scalare orizontală

Opțiuni de arhitectură a datelor

Bază de date partajată

Avantaje:

  • Cost mai mic
  • Management mai ușor

Contra:

  • Risc mai mare

Baze de date separate

Avantaje:

  • Izolare puternică

Contra:

  • Mai complex

Hibrid (Recomandat)

  • Servicii partajate
  • Date critice izolate

🖼️ Imagine: Model de date

Alt: arhitectura bazei de date pentru cazinouri cu mai mulți chiriași model partajat versus model izolat


Considerații privind performanța

Provocări:

  • Problema vecinilor gălăgioși
  • Contenție privind resursele

Soluții:

  • Limitarea tarifului per chiriaș
  • Caching straturi
  • Echilibrarea încărcării

Considerații de securitate

Protecții obligatorii:

  • Validarea chiriașului per solicitare
  • Aplicarea gateway-ului API
  • Criptare
  • Jurnale de audit

Principiu: Fiecare acțiune trebuie să fie corelată cu un chiriaș.


Exemplu din lumea reală

  • Marca A → America Latină
  • Marca B → Europa
  • Marca C → Asia

Un singur sistem se ocupă de toate - cu configurații diferite.

Fără această abordare:
Folosești mai multe platforme = costuri și complexitate mai mari.


Când acest model nu se potrivește

A se evita dacă:

  • Logică de afaceri complet diferită
  • Izolare strictă prin reglementări
  • Resurse inginerești limitate

Viitorul: Sisteme modulare

Următoarea evoluție:

  • Nucleu multi-tenant
  • Extensii bazate pe pluginuri

Acest lucru permite flexibilitate fără fragmentarea sistemului.


Gânduri finale

Un sistem multi-tenant bine conceput permite:

  • Lansări mai rapide
  • Control mai bun
  • Risc operațional mai mic
  • Scalabilitate pe termen lung

Construiți o singură dată. Scalați eficient.


Îndemn la acțiune

Vrei să-ți proiectezi arhitectura în mod corect?

👉 Discutați cu experții noștri

Contactează-ne